APPLICANT REQUESTS: In effect, that his records be amended to show he held a high school diploma.

APPLICANT STATES: That he graduated with honors. He provides no supporting evidence.

EVIDENCE OF RECORD: The applicant's military records show:

He enlisted in the Regular Army on 29 Aril 1974. His Statement of Personal History, DD Form 398 shows that he attended Coolidge High from 1970 -1973 and did not graduate.

The applicant was released from active duty on 22 April 1976. His Report of Separation from Active Duty, DD Form 214, item 20, shows he completed the 11th grade.

On 24 May 1979, the applicant was transferred to a troop program unit. His Enlisted Qualification Record, DA Form 2-1, which he reviewed on 9 February 1980, shows he attended 3 years of high school and did not graduate. He reenlisted in the U. S. Army Reserve on 28 April 1980. His Personnel Qualification Record, DA Form 2, dated 30 April 1981 shows he completed 3 years of high school.

DISCUSSION: Considering all the evidence, allegations, and information presented by the applicant, together with the evidence of record, applicable law and regulations, it is concluded:

1. In order to justify correction of a military record the applicant must show to the satisfaction of the Board, or it must otherwise satisfactorily appear, that the record is in error or unjust. The applicant has failed to submit evidence that would satisfy this requirement.

2. The evidence of record, from both the applicant's Regular Army service and his U. S. Army Reserve service, indicates he attended 3 years of high school and did not graduate. He provides no evidence to show otherwise.

3. In view of the foregoing, there is no basis for granting the applicant's request.

DETERMINATION: The applicant has failed to submit sufficient relevant evidence to demonstrate the existence of probable error or injustice.
